3个步骤让你从音频转换新手变成fre:ac专业用户
【免费下载链接】freacThe fre:ac audio converter project项目地址: https://gitcode.com/gh_mirrors/fr/freac
还在为音频格式转换而烦恼吗?fre:ac音频转换器可能是你一直在寻找的完美解决方案。这款完全免费的开源音频处理工具支持Windows、macOS、Linux和FreeBSD等多个平台,不仅能高效转换MP3、AAC、FLAC、Opus等主流格式,还集成了CD抓轨、标签编辑和批量处理等专业功能。无论你是音乐爱好者、播客制作者,还是需要整理音乐库的普通用户,fre:ac都能提供简单易用且功能全面的音频转换体验。
🎧 第一步:快速上手fre:ac音频转换器
安装与启动:跨平台的无缝体验
fre:ac的安装过程非常简单,根据你的操作系统选择相应方式:
Windows用户:下载.exe安装程序或.zip便携包,运行freac.exe即可开始使用。你也可以通过Windows包管理器一键安装:
choco install freac # Chocolatey scoop install freac # Scoop winget install fre:ac # WingetmacOS用户:下载.dmg磁盘映像,将fre:ac拖拽到"应用程序"文件夹即可。或者使用MacPorts:
sudo port install freacLinux用户:从Snap商店或Flatpak仓库安装,或下载AppImage后设置为可执行:
chmod a+x freac*.AppImage从源代码编译:如果你喜欢DIY,可以克隆仓库自行编译:
git clone https://gitcode.com/gh_mirrors/fr/freac界面初识:直观的操作布局
启动fre:ac后,你会看到一个清晰明了的界面。让我们来看看这个音频转换工具的核心区域:
fre:ac音频转换器主界面 - 展示任务列表、文件信息和转换进度
界面功能区解析:
- 菜单栏:提供文件管理、数据库查询、选项设置等核心功能
- 工具栏:常用操作的快捷按钮,包括添加文件、播放控制、编码开始/停止
- 任务列表:显示待转换文件的详细信息,包括艺术家、标题、音轨、时长等
- 文件信息面板:展示选中音频文件的完整元数据
- 进度与控制区:显示当前转换进度和输出设置
你的第一个音频转换任务
现在让我们完成一次简单的音频转换:
- 添加音频文件:点击"File" → "Add files"或直接将文件拖放到窗口
- 选择输出格式:在底部区域选择MP3、AAC、FLAC等格式
- 设置输出路径:指定转换后文件的保存位置
- 开始转换:点击"Encode"按钮,等待转换完成
就是这么简单!你已经完成了第一次音频格式转换。
🔧 第二步:掌握fre:ac音频处理的高级技巧
智能CD抓轨:将音乐光盘数字化
fre:ac的CD抓轨功能非常专业,支持从在线数据库自动获取专辑信息。在src/cddb/目录中,你可以找到完整的CDDB模块实现。以下是CD抓轨的完整流程:
专业CD抓轨步骤:
- 插入CD,fre:ac会自动识别音轨
- 点击"Query CDDB database"获取专辑信息
- 选择FLAC无损格式进行高质量归档
- 使用模板自动整理:
%artist%/%album%/%track% - %title% - 批量转换所有曲目,支持隐藏音轨(HTOA)抓取
效率提示:启用"Encode on the fly"选项可以边抓轨边转换,节省时间和磁盘空间!
批量转换与格式选择策略
fre:ac支持同时转换多种格式,转换引擎在src/engine/converter.cpp中实现。根据你的需求选择合适的格式:
| 使用场景 | 推荐格式 | 比特率设置 | 文件大小(3分钟) | 适用设备 |
|---|---|---|---|---|
| 手机播放 | AAC | 256kbps | ~5.5MB | 智能手机、平板 |
| 高质量存档 | FLAC | 无损 | ~30MB | 家庭音响、专业设备 |
| 网络分享 | MP3 | 192kbps | ~4.2MB | 在线平台、社交媒体 |
| 播客制作 | Opus | 128kbps | ~2.8MB | 播客平台、流媒体 |
| 车载音乐 | MP3 | 320kbps | ~6.3MB | 汽车音响系统 |
个性化设置:打造专属音频工作流
fre:ac的配置选项非常丰富,让你可以根据个人需求定制工作流程:
fre:ac音频转换设置界面 - 配置编码器、输出路径和文件名模板
关键设置项详解:
- 编码器选择:从MP3、AAC、FLAC、Opus等多种格式中选择
- 输出文件夹:设置转换后文件的保存位置
- 文件名模板:使用变量自动命名,如
%artist% - %album% %track% - %title% - 处理选项:启用多线程、实时编码等高级功能
实用文件名模板示例:
%artist%/%album%/%track%. %title%:创建层次化文件夹结构%artist% - %title%:简单艺术家-标题格式%track% - %title%:仅音轨编号和标题
🚀 第三步:解决实际音频处理问题
场景一:音乐库格式统一与整理
问题:你的音乐库中有多种格式(MP3、WAV、FLAC等),需要在移动设备上统一播放。
解决方案:
- 使用"Add folder"添加整个音乐库文件夹
- 选择AAC格式,设置256kbps质量平衡音质和文件大小
- 启用"Preserve tags"保留所有元数据信息
- 批量转换所有文件,fre:ac会自动处理不同格式
- 输出到整理好的文件夹结构,保持原始目录层次
效率技巧:启用多线程处理,转换速度可提升3-5倍!
场景二:播客制作与音频优化
问题:制作播客需要统一格式、优化音量并添加元数据。
解决方案:
- 导入所有原始音频素材(采访、背景音乐、音效等)
- 选择MP3格式,设置单声道和128kbps以减小文件大小
- 在DSP设置中启用音量标准化,确保各段音频音量一致
- 批量转换并添加播客标签(标题、作者、描述等)
- 输出到发布文件夹,准备上传到播客平台
场景三:CD音乐数字化与元数据管理
问题:有大量CD需要转换成数字格式,手动输入信息耗时费力。
解决方案:
- 插入CD,fre:ac自动识别音轨并显示曲目列表
- 点击"Query CDDB database"从在线数据库获取专辑信息
- 选择FLAC无损格式进行高质量归档
- 使用模板自动整理:
%artist%/%album%/%track% - %title% - 批量转换所有曲目,fre:ac会自动填充标签信息
⚙️ 性能优化与故障排除
提升转换速度的技巧
fre:ac的多线程设计能够充分利用现代多核CPU的性能。在src/config.cpp中,你可以找到各种性能相关的配置选项:
性能优化建议:
- 启用多线程处理:在Settings → Processing中启用多线程,充分利用CPU核心
- 调整缓冲区大小:根据内存大小调整缓冲区,大缓冲区减少磁盘I/O
- 关闭实时预览:转换时关闭音频预览可以提升处理速度
- 使用SSD临时文件夹:如果可能,将临时文件夹设置在SSD上以加速处理
命令行批量处理自动化
对于需要自动化处理的任务,fre:ac提供了强大的命令行接口。查看src/startconsole.cpp了解实现:
# 转换整个文件夹的所有FLAC文件为MP3 freaccmd -e mp3 -q 2 -o "输出路径" "输入文件夹/*.flac" # 使用特定编码器预设 freaccmd --encoder="LAME MP3 Encoder" --preset="Extreme" input.wav # 转换并保留所有标签信息 freaccmd --keep-tags input.flac output.mp3 # 批量处理多个文件夹 for folder in /path/to/music/*/; do freaccmd -e aac -q 256 -o "/output/$folder" "$folder/*.wav" done常见问题与解决方案
| 问题症状 | 可能原因 | 解决方案 |
|---|---|---|
| 转换速度慢 | 未启用多线程 | 在Settings → Processing中启用多线程 |
| 标签信息丢失 | 源文件标签格式不支持 | 检查"Preserve tags"选项,或使用标签编辑器手动添加 |
| CD无法识别 | 光驱兼容性问题 | 尝试手动添加音轨,或更新光驱驱动程序 |
| 格式不支持 | 缺少解码器组件 | 确认已安装必要的解码器,检查src/engine/decoder.cpp |
| 输出文件太大 | 比特率设置过高 | 降低比特率,选择更高效的编码格式 |
多语言界面体验
fre:ac支持超过40种语言界面,在i18n/目录中包含了完整的语言文件。切换语言非常简单:
- 点击"Options" → "Language"
- 从列表中选择你需要的语言
- 重启fre:ac应用新语言设置
fre:ac多语言支持 - 葡萄牙语界面示例,展示国际化特性
💡 高级功能探索
标签编辑与元数据管理
在components/extension/tagedit/目录中,你会发现完整的标签编辑组件。fre:ac支持多种标签格式:
支持的标签格式:
- ID3v1和ID3v2标签(MP3文件)
- Vorbis Comments(FLAC、Ogg文件)
- APE Tags(APE文件)
- MP4/iTunes元数据(M4A文件)
标签编辑功能:
- 批量编辑多个文件的标签信息
- 从文件名自动提取标签信息
- 支持自定义标签字段
- 标签格式自动转换
音频质量设置指南
根据不同的使用场景,选择合适的质量设置:
手机播放场景:
- 格式:AAC
- 比特率:256kbps
- 优点:优秀音质,文件大小适中
- 适用:智能手机、平板电脑
高质量存档场景:
- 格式:FLAC
- 比特率:无损
- 优点:完美音质,可逆转换
- 适用:家庭音响、专业设备
网络分享场景:
- 格式:MP3
- 比特率:192kbps
- 优点:良好音质,广泛兼容
- 适用:在线平台、社交媒体
系统兼容性与更新
Windows用户:确保已安装最新的运行库,支持Windows 7及以上版本macOS用户:检查安全设置,允许运行未签名的应用,支持macOS 10.12及以上Linux用户:确保已安装必要的依赖库,参考README.md中的编译说明FreeBSD用户:可通过pkg包管理器直接安装:sudo pkg install freac
🌟 从用户到专家的成长路径
初学者阶段:掌握基础操作
- 学习添加文件和文件夹
- 尝试不同的输出格式
- 了解基本的标签编辑功能
- 完成第一次CD抓轨
中级用户:优化工作流程
- 创建自定义文件名模板
- 设置批量处理规则
- 使用命令行接口自动化任务
- 配置个性化界面和快捷键
高级用户:深入定制与扩展
- 研究
src/目录中的源代码实现 - 了解转换引擎的工作原理
- 探索高级DSP处理选项
- 参与开源社区贡献
专业应用:解决复杂音频处理需求
- 建立完整的音乐库管理流程
- 开发自动化脚本处理大量文件
- 集成到其他音频处理工作流
- 为特定需求定制编码参数
📊 fre:ac与其他音频工具对比
| 功能特性 | fre:ac | 其他免费工具 | 商业软件 |
|---|---|---|---|
| 完全免费 | ✅ 是 | ⚠️ 部分功能收费 | ❌ 收费 |
| 开源代码 | ✅ 完整开源 | ❌ 闭源 | ❌ 闭源 |
| CD抓轨 | ✅ 完整支持 | ⚠️ 有限支持 | ✅ 完整支持 |
| 批量转换 | ✅ 支持 | ✅ 支持 | ✅ 支持 |
| 标签编辑 | ✅ 完整支持 | ⚠️ 基础支持 | ✅ 完整支持 |
| 多平台支持 | ✅ 4大平台 | ⚠️ 1-2个平台 | ⚠️ 有限支持 |
| 多语言界面 | ✅ 40+语言 | ⚠️ 少数语言 | ✅ 多语言 |
🎯 立即开始你的音频转换之旅
fre:ac音频转换器不仅仅是一个工具,它是一个完整的音频处理生态系统。无论你是刚刚接触音频转换的新手,还是需要处理大量音频文件的专业人士,fre:ac都能提供适合你的解决方案。
今天就开始使用fre:ac:
- 下载安装:选择适合你系统的版本进行安装
- 首次体验:尝试转换一个音频文件熟悉流程
- 探索功能:了解各种设置选项的作用
- 批量处理:尝试转换整个音乐文件夹
- 深入研究:查看
manual/目录中的用户手册了解更多技巧
记住,最好的学习方式就是动手实践。打开fre:ac,导入你的第一个音频文件,开始探索这个强大而免费的音频转换世界吧!
【免费下载链接】freacThe fre:ac audio converter project项目地址: https://gitcode.com/gh_mirrors/fr/freac
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考